注册 登录  
 加关注
   显示下一条  |  关闭
温馨提示!由于新浪微博认证机制调整,您的新浪微博帐号绑定已过期,请重新绑定!立即重新绑定新浪微博》  |  关闭

AlexYoung

做好大家都必须要做的事,发展自己感兴趣的事,结束圣人所不齿的事...

 
 
 

日志

 
 

为当前用户启用sudo功能  

2012-11-03 22:06:54|  分类: Linux学习 |  标签: |举报 |字号 订阅

  下载LOFTER 我的照片书  |
如果你不再 sudo配置文件中写相关用户或者用户组的条目,那么你输入sudo会提示你输入密码,但是没那superuser执行功能。

所以,要改一下配置文件,默认在/etc/sudoers这个文件。

用vi打开,下边应该有一行root    ALL=(ALL)     ALL
默认root账户是sudoers成员。
其他用户,比如你装系统时候的新建帐号,或者自己新建的帐号。都要手动添加sudo使用权限到sudoers文件中。
配置内容就一行字,要superuser权限才能改那个文件。
另外,一般情况下,该文件的权限是440,即不允许任何用户编辑该文件,首先需要为该文件增加编辑权限:
普通用户登陆后,打开终端,su,然后chmod 700 /etc/sudoers
之后就可以对此文件进行编辑了:
用vi打开,终端下vi /etc/sudoers
该文件内的语法写法是这样的。在root开头那行,回车新加一个空行,下边写这个,大括号不用输入,大括号中的内容表示必须输入的项目

{输入你的用户名}{按tab键}ALL=(ALL){按tab键}ALL{按回车}

写出来的效果应该是
root      ALL=(ALL)     ALL
user1     ALL=(ALL)     ALL
user2     ALL=(ALL)     ALL

这样子上下对齐的。
然后,保存。重开terminal终端,相应的用户就应该有sudo了。
  评论这张
 
阅读(117)| 评论(0)
推荐 转载

历史上的今天

评论

<#--最新日志,群博日志--> <#--推荐日志--> <#--引用记录--> <#--博主推荐--> <#--随机阅读--> <#--首页推荐--> <#--历史上的今天--> <#--被推荐日志--> <#--上一篇,下一篇--> <#-- 热度 --> <#-- 网易新闻广告 --> <#--右边模块结构--> <#--评论模块结构--> <#--引用模块结构--> <#--博主发起的投票-->
 
 
 
 
 
 
 
 
 
 
 
 
 
 

页脚

网易公司版权所有 ©1997-2017